Hit-And-Run Driver Reports Self To Police After Fatal Crash

BY KASE GREATNESS

A shuttle bus driver involved in a fatal hit-and-run incident along the Asaba-Ibusa Expressway has turned himself in to the police, following the tragic death of a pedestrian.

The accident occurred recently when the driver, reportedly returning from Ibusa, struck a young man who was attempting to cross the expressway with his brothers. The impact led to the immediate death of the pedestrian, sparking tension at the scene.

Fearing mob action, the driver abandoned his vehicle and fled the scene, seeking refuge at the ‘A’ Division Police Station in Asaba, Delta State, where he reported the incident.

Sources at the station confirmed that the driver was taken into custody upon surrender and is cooperating with investigations. The family of the deceased, who later arrived at the police station, was informed of the driver’s arrest and the circumstances surrounding his flight.

Police authorities have since urged the grieving family to proceed with burial arrangements while assuring them that efforts are ongoing to ensure justice is served.

The driver is reportedly being compelled to meet certain obligations, including paying a fine to appease the bereaved family as part of the resolution process.
